Risoil shipped 18 thou. t of Ukrainian rapeseed to South Asia

Risoil export terminal in the Port of Pivdenny shipped more than 18 thou. t of Ukrainian rapeseed in containers to the countries of South Asia, Nepal and Bangladesh. The reported volume of rapeseed was shipped within a six-month period (July-December).
The two countries import rapeseed for subsequent processing and usage in the food industry.
“The share of container shipments to Nepal and Bangladesh is close to 30% of the total exports of 63,000 t,” says Kostiantyn Tkach, trader at Risoil Ukraine.
The company notes that commodities shipment to Nepal can only be done in containers. This country is landlocked which makes the logistics rather challenging.
“Having established strong partnerships, Risoil aims to increase exports to these markets to 25,000 t by the end of the current marketing year (July-June),” comments Dmytro Minov, director of Risoil.
The export share of South Asia could reach 35%, which would be a record in this segment, he adds.
In December, Risoil was refunded with UAH 70.73 mln of export VAT.
Rapeseed production in Ukraine in 2021 totalled 2.9 mln t on 1.01 mln ha. The average yield stood at 2.86 t/ha.
